Default 1961 Tempest Monte Carlo

On ebay now, 150K....great look with the back seat cover on. 215 V8 with a 4 speed, is it the rope shaft car or the conventional rear end car? There were 4 original show cars, 2 V8, 1 supercharge 4 and a mock up, no drive train All pearl white with blue stripes . Anyone got anymore information on them?
